The Friction Point (损耗剖析)
The high costs of transferring funds across borders can be a significant barrier for users. Without employing optimized methods, you may incur real losses through exchange rate discrepancies, bank fees, and exchange slippage. For example, an individual looking to exchange $10,000 could face upwards of $300 in unnecessary losses simply from using traditional banking methods without leveraging optimized queries.

The 2026 “Frictionless” Checklist
- Utilize payment channels known for low fees during off-peak hours.
- Prioritize platforms with high liquidity to avoid slippage.
- Follow local regulations to avoid compliance issues.
- Select banks with a proven track record in facilitating crypto transactions.
- Be aware of transaction fees during time-sensitive trading.
- Monitor exchange rate fluctuations to minimize loss on conversions.
- Consider alternative payment methods to minimize traditional banking overhead.
Compliance & Tax Alert
In 2026, users must understand the rising regulatory landscape around cryptocurrency transactions. It is crucial to maintain thorough records of transactions and engage in proper reporting to avoid potential tax pitfalls or violations of Anti-Money Laundering (AML) laws. Given that regulatory scrutiny is increasing globally, ensure all transactions align with local laws.
